Background/Objectives: Renal scintigraphy with 99mTc-MAG3 is a non-invasive tool for assessing early post-kidney-transplant function and detecting complications. While its utility in predicting delayed graft function (DGF) is established, evidence regarding its capacity to predict long-term graft survival remains limited. This study aimed to evaluate whether early post-transplant scintigraphy provides independent prognostic information for long-term graft survival. Methods: We conducted a retrospective cohort study of kidney transplantations performed at a single tertiary-care academic institution (2015–2019). Patients undergoing simultaneous multi-organ transplantation or experiencing complications precluding early scintigraphy were excluded. All included patients underwent 99mTc-MAG3 scintigraphy within 48 h post-transplantation. Renogram curves were categorized using the Heaf and Iversen classification (Grades 1–4). Univariate and multivariate Cox proportional hazards regression analyses were performed to assess death-censored graft survival. The study followed STROBE reporting guidelines. Results: Among the 317 included patients, renogram curves were distributed as follows: Grade 1 (n = 31, 9.8%), Grade 2 (n = 69, 21.8%), Grade 3 (n = 92, 29.0%), and Grade 4 (n = 125, 39.4%). The overall DGF incidence was 25.9%, with rates progressively increasing across the grades: 0% (Grade 1), 4.3% (Grade 2), 16.3% (Grade 3), and 51.2% (Grade 4) (p < 0.001). On multivariate analysis adjusting for recipient BMI, donation technique, Kidney Donor Risk Index (KDRI), and DGF, grafts with reduced uptake (Grade 4) demonstrated a significantly higher risk of graft loss compared to those with normal uptake (Grades 1–3 combined) (HR: 3.15; 95% CI: 1.34–7.40; p = 0.008). The mean follow-up was 45.6 months (IQR: 34.5–60). Conclusions: 99mTc-MAG3 scintigraphy performed within 48 h of kidney transplantation provides independent prognostic information for long-term graft survival. The Grade 4 renogram pattern identifies a high-risk subgroup with over threefold increased risk of subsequent graft loss. Background/Objectives: Given the narrow therapeutic range of tacrolimus and substantial inter-individual variability in trough levels, both total daily dose and the trough level-to-dose ratio are commonly used to guide dose optimization. In this study, Life-Cycle Pharma tacrolimus was compared with immediate-release tacrolimus in a real-world setting. Methods: This longitudinal observational study included kidney transplant recipients at two Hungarian university clinics. Sixty-three (63) patients completed the study and were included in the statistical analysis. They received either Life-Cycle Pharma-tacrolimus (n = 40) or immediate-release tacrolimus (n = 23) as maintenance therapy in the two study arms, each combined with everolimus or mycophenolic acid and corticosteroids. Patients were enrolled 4–6 weeks after transplantation and prospectively followed for 48 months. Tacrolimus trough level, total daily dose and their ratio were recorded at each of the seven follow-up visits during the 48-month study period. Epidemiological data, patient characteristics, laboratory parameters (including eGFR, de novo donor-specific antibodies, and CMV and BK virus incidence), and acute rejection episodes were monitored. Results: The mean age at enrolment was 53.35 years, and 41 patients (65.08%) were male. A stable therapeutic maintenance trough level was achieved in both study arms. Life-Cycle Pharma tacrolimus required a 30% lower total daily dose than immediate-release tacrolimus to achieve comparable exposure. A gradual decline in eGFR was observed in the immediate-release tacrolimus arm (a mean decrease of 6.06 mL/min/1.73 m2 over 4 years) from a baseline level of 58.52 mL/min/1.73 m2 (±16.69), whereas GFR increased in the Life-Cycle Pharma tacrolimus arm (a mean increase of 4.76 mL/min/1.73 m2 over the same period) from a significantly lower baseline level of 46.55 mL/min/1.73 m2 (±17.04). Conclusions: Both formulations provided effective long-term maintenance immunosuppression in kidney transplant recipients and maintained stable trough levels. Background: Recently, there has been a dramatic increase in deceased lung transplantation (DLT) procedures performed in Japan. However, there is concern that the number of transplantations may reach the limit of capacity in some centers. The present study was conducted to analyze the relationship between the numbers of individuals registered for DLT by the Japan Organ Transplantation Network (JOT) and procedures subsequently performed at lung transplantation centers. Methods: Using a database and registry reports provided by the Japanese Society of Lung and Heart-lung Transplantation, the numbers of individuals registered in the JOT and DLT procedures performed from January 2014 to December 2023 were analyzed. Results: The number of registrations was found to be correlated with the number of DLTs, with the coefficient of determination (R2) 0.962 and slope of the regression line (X coefficient) 0.407. The facility with the greatest number of registrations, with a registration-to-transplantation ratio of 0.353, was identified as an outlier (p < 0.05) and excluded from analysis. This exclusion increased both the correlation coefficient value to 0.986 and X coefficient value to 0.461. Conclusions: The present analysis showed that the number of DLTs was well correlated with number of registrations at each of the transplantation facilities. Both registration and transplantation numbers have increased in the recent decade.
